Custom Fonts

Common Use Cases

  • Using your brand’s official font for page headings to align with marketing materials
  • Applying a distinct, legible font to call-out sections or banners for emphasis
  • Matching intranet typography with corporate style guides for a cohesive brand experience
  • Enhancing readability of long-form content with clean, accessible fonts

Benefits

  • Strengthens brand identity through consistent typography
  • Improves readability when paired with proper sizing and line spacing
  • Helps users distinguish between headings, body text, and special sections
  • Provides a polished, professional appearance across pages

Key Considerations

  • Custom font files must be uploaded to the global Brand Center by Global Administrators or Brand Center Owners
  • While all font files are stored in the Brand Center, font packages can be created at the global (tenant) or local (site) level
  • Font packages can be applied to SharePoint sites or the Viva Connections experience
  • Supported file types include TrueType (.ttf), OpenType (.otf), and Web Open Font Format (.woff, .woff2)
